[Pkg-kde-extras] Bug#813758: [amarok] Amarok corrupts file names with non-ascii characters when exporting playlists (m3u & XSPF)

Package: amarok
Version: 2.8.0-2.1+b1
Severity: normal
--- Please enter the report below this line. ---
When exporting playlists to m3u or XSPF, file names with non-ascii
characters get corrupted. Importing the playlists in another music
player gives problems with the non-ascii items.
For example:
Sven_Väth -> Sven_V%C3%A4th
These files are displayed correctly in the media library and do play.
